Output 21dfac8d03bde9a08f2edb35e170e2ac02d243b1fc269cae8c10c9c7e768cf17:0

value
68077626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0e47e2d01cc7d8439c82bb5ccc7db5939a6fae4 OP_EQUALVERIFY OP_CHECKSIG
address
1H8Kej5BbCkAPLyL8pBSWsTDeGhYSr4fDg
transaction
21dfac8d03bde9a08f2edb35e170e2ac02d243b1fc269cae8c10c9c7e768cf17
spent
true